    Sevierville (/ s ə ˈ v ɪər v ɪ l / sə-VEER-vil) is a city in and the county seat of Sevier County, Tennessee, United States, [7] located in eastern Tennessee. The population was 17,889 at the 2020 United States Census .

    Kodak is an unincorporated community and a neighborhood of Sevierville [2] in Sevier County, Tennessee, United States.The small city is located along State Route 139 and State Route 66, and just south of I-40 and Knoxville, Tennessee.
